First up, distribution of wages amongst those Swedish men with top cognitive score (9). c17% of the top 1% earners taking home SEK2m (c€200k) scored a 9. I guess this qualifies as 'largely separate groups'.

Paper looks at the staggered intro of Facebook to US universities, and the impact on student mental health. Tl;dr: it's bad.
